Margaret Ewing, Ph.D.

2017 Distinguished Alumni

Ph.D. Zoology '66

Margaret S. Ewing graduated from Oberlin College in Ohio and continued her education at Oklahoma State University, receiving a Master’s of Science and a Ph.D. in Zoology. Dr. Ewing returned to Oklahoma State after several out-of-state moves to become an assistant professor of zoology.

 

Dr. Ewing has published numerous peer-reviewed manuscripts, co-authored two books and edited a professional journal during her time at OSU. She has also received honors and awards for teaching, scholarly work, professional service and graduate student mentoring. Dr. Ewing was the first woman to be promoted to full professor in the department of zoology at OSU.

 

Dr. Ewing’s studies focus on the bridges between biology and the humanities. She created the Margaret S. Ewing Distinguished Lecture Series to bring noted scientists to locations to speak about such bridges.
